Interesting new data...

Risk Of Getting Covid-19 Could Be Linked To Certain Blood Types, Coronavirus Study Suggests

Quote:
Taking the data as a whole, the researchers concluded that "blood group A had a significantly higher risk for COVID-19" when compared with non-A blood groups. Those in the O group, meanwhile, "had a significantly lower risk for the infectious disease."


If I interpret it correctly, A's have a 75% higher likelihood of developing Covid-19 than O's.

A Medical Worker Describes Terrifying Lung Failure From COVID-19 โ€” Even in His Young Patients

Quote:
Iโ€™m seeing people who look relatively healthy with a minimal health history, and they are completely wiped out, like theyโ€™ve been hit by a truck. This is knocking out what should be perfectly fit, healthy people. Patients will be on minimal support, on a little bit of oxygen, and then all of a sudden, they go into complete respiratory arrest, shut down and canโ€™t breathe at all.


Quote:
This severity ... is usually more typical of someone who has a near drowning experience ... or people who inhale caustic gas.


Quote:
โ€œIt first struck me how different it was when I saw my first coronavirus patient go bad. I was like, Holy shit, this is not the flu. Watching this relatively young guy, gasping for air, pink frothy secretions coming out of his tube and out of his mouth. The ventilator should have been doing the work of breathing but he was still gasping for air, moving his mouth, moving his body, struggling. We had to restrain him. With all the coronavirus patients, weโ€™ve had to restrain them. [..]

โ€œWhen someone has an infection, Iโ€™m used to seeing the normal colors youโ€™d associate with it: greens and yellows. The coronavirus patients with ARDS have been having a lot of secretions that are actually pink because theyโ€™re filled with blood cells that are leaking into their airways. They are essentially drowning in their own blood and fluids because their lungs are so full. So weโ€™re constantly having to suction out the secretions every time we go into their rooms.โ€

I've said it several times...it's not even in the same family as the flu.
different structures, different binding glycoproteins. it's a different pathogen, one that human antibodies don't recognize.

Imagine you run antivirus software on your comp., you constantly have to update viral definitions. This is akin to getting vaccinations every year, and Orthomyxoviridae (the flu family) has been around as long as mankind, so the source code is familiar to native antibodies. What changes is the code/structure of the binding proteins. But what if you encounter a backdoor virus with altogether different source code, that there are no known definitions for? That's similar to what we're dealing with.

The human body is host to billions of bacteria, and quadrillions of viruses....but this is a new one.

The confusion probably comes from conflicting figures, wich is mostly the result of different ways of counting. Sometimes, the lethality relative to the amount of patients with symptoms is mentioned, sometimes it is relative to the total amount of people who tested positive. And sometimes, deaths as a result of complications unrelated to the virus (like if people also have cancer, HIV, or liver or kidneyfailure) aren't counted in.

This is a new virus. Not that much is known about it yet. And everything is happening realy fast.
